Работа с процентными значениями в табличных редакторах часто сталкивает пользователей с проблемой избыточной точности. Когда вычисление долей дает результат вроде 33,3333333%, визуальный шум мешает восприятию данных, а длинные хвосты дробей искажают итоговые суммы в отчетах. Именно в этот момент возникает необходимость грамотно округлить проценты в Excel, сохранив при этом математическую логику документа.
Существует два фундаментально разных подхода к решению этой задачи: изменение визуального отображения и реальное изменение значения в ячейке. Форматирование меняет только то, как число выглядит на экране, оставляя полную точность для расчетов. Применение же специальных функций навсегда отсекает лишние знаки, фиксируя конкретное значение. Выбор метода зависит от целей вашего анализа и требований к финальной документации.
В этой статье мы подробно разберем синтаксис основных функций, таких как ОКРУГЛ, ОКРВВЕРХ и ОКРВНИЗ, а также рассмотрим типичные ошибки, возникающие при работе с долями. Понимание разницы между числовым значением 0,15 и его процентным отображением 15% является ключевым моментом для корректной работы.
Разница между форматированием и реальным округлением
Начинающие пользователи часто путают визуальное оформление с изменением данных. Когда вы выделяете ячейку и нажимаете кнопку уменьшения разрядности на вкладке Главная, Excel просто скрывает лишние цифры. В памяти программы число остается неизменным, что может привести к расхождениям при суммировании: визуально сумма может быть 100%, а фактическая — 99,999%.
Для округления необходимо использовать формулы. Это превращает исходное значение в новое, строго соответствующее заданному количеству знаков. Функция округления работает по математическим правилам: если следующая цифра больше или равна 5, предыдущая увеличивается на единицу. Это критически важно для финансовой отчетности, где важна каждая копейка.
⚠️ Внимание: Никогда не полагайтесь только на форматирование ячеек при подготовке итоговых финансовых отчетов для аудита. Визуальная картинка может не совпадать с реальными вычислениями в смежных ячейках, что приведет к ошибкам в балансе.
Рассмотрим пример, где форматирование может сыграть злую шутку. Если у вас есть три значения 0,3333, 0,3333 и 0,3333, их сумма равна 0,9999. При отображении с двумя знаками после запятой вы увидите 33,33%, 33,33% и 33,33%, а в сумме — 100%. Однако реальная сумма будет 99,99%, что создаст дисбаланс в документе.
Использование функции ОКРУГЛ для процентов
Основным инструментом для работы с точностью является функция ОКРУГЛ (в английской версии ROUND). Ее синтаксис прост, но требует понимания внутренней логики Excel, где 15% хранятся как 0,15. Аргументы функции определяют, до какого знака будет произведено усечение или увеличение числа.
Чтобы округлить процент до двух знаков после запятой (например, превратить 12,3456% в 12,35%), необходимо указать число 4 в качестве второго аргумента. Это связано с тем, что процент — это сотая доля, и два знака в процентах соответствуют четырем знакам в десятичной дроби (0,1235).
- 📊 Для округления до целого процента (0,123 → 12%) используйте аргумент 2 (два знака после запятой в десятичной дроби).
- 📊 Для одного знака после запятой в процентах (12,3%) используйте аргумент 3.
- 📊 Для двух знаков (12,34%) используйте аргумент 4.
- 📊 Для трех знаков (12,345%) используйте аргумент 5.
Формула будет выглядеть следующим образом: =ОКРУГЛ(A1; 4), где A1 — ячейка с исходным числом.
Округление в большую и меньшую сторону
В некоторых случаях стандартные математические правила не подходят. Например, при расчете резервов или налоговых баз часто требуется округлять только вверх, чтобы гарантированно покрыть расходы. Для этого в Excel существуют специализированные функции ОКРВВЕРХ (ROUNDUP) и ОКРВНИЗ (ROUNDDOWN).
Функция ОКРВВЕРХ игнорирует значение отбрасываемой цифры. Даже если вы округляете 12,0001% до целого числа, результат будет 13%. Это полезно при планировании запасов, где нельзя допустить нехватки материала даже в минимальных долях. Синтаксис полностью аналогичен функции ОКРУГЛ.
В противовес ей, ОКРВНИЗ всегда отбрасывает лишние знаки, не производя увеличения предыдущего разряда. Число 12,999% при округлении до целого станет 12%. Это может использоваться для консервативных оценок прибыли или при расчете минимальных гарантийных показателей.
⚠️ Внимание: При использовании функций направления (вверх/вниз) сумма округленных значений может значительно отличаться от суммы исходных чисел. Всегда проверяйте итоговый баланс после применения таких формул.
☑️ Проверка формулы округления
Специфика работы с функцией ОКРУГЛТ
Для более сложных случаев, когда нужно округлить процент не до десятичной доли, а до конкретного кратного значения (например, до ближайших 0,5% или 5%), используется функция ОКРУГЛТ (MROUND). Она особенно полезна в маркетинговых расчетах или при приведении ставок к стандартным шагам.
В отличие от предыдущих функций, здесь вторым аргументом выступает не количество знаков, а само число, кратность которому требуется. Если вы хотите округлить значение в ячейке A1 до ближайшего 0,5% (что в десятичном виде равно 0,005), формула примет вид: =ОКРУГЛТ(A1; 0,005).
Эта функция работает по правилам математического округления до ближайшего кратного. Если число находится ровно посередине между двумя кратными значениями, оно округляется до ближайшего четного кратного (банковское округление), что стоит учитывать в высокоточных вычислениях.
Что делать, если функция ОКРУГЛТ возвращает ошибку #ЗНАЧ!?
Эта ошибка часто возникает, если аргумент «кратность» имеет знак, отличный от знака округляемого числа. Убедитесь, что оба числа положительны или оба отрицательны. Также проверьте разделители аргументов: в русской локали это точка с запятой (;), в английской — запятая (,).
Сравнение методов обработки данных
Для систематизации знаний удобно свести основные методы в единую таблицу. Это поможет быстро выбрать подходящий инструмент в зависимости от задачи, будь то простая визуализация или строгий бухгалтерский учет.
| Метод | Функция / Действие | Влияние на расчеты | Пример (для 12,567%) |
|---|---|---|---|
| Визуальное | Формат ячеек | Нет (число 0,12567) | 12,57% |
| Математическое | ОКРУГЛ |
Да (число 0,1257) | 12,57% |
| В большую сторону | ОКРВВЕРХ |
Да (число 0,1257) | 12,57% |
| К кратному | ОКРУГЛТ |
Да (число 0,125) | 12,50% |
Как видно из таблицы, визуальное изменение не меняет сути числа, в то время как формулы создают новые данные. Выбор зависит от того, что важнее для вашего документа: точность исходных данных или соответствие суммы частей целому.
Типичные ошибки и способы их устранения
Одной из самых распространенных проблем является потеря точности при копировании значений. Если вы скопируете ячейку с формулой округления и вставите её как «Значения», вы зафиксируете результат. Однако, если исходные данные изменятся, пересчета не произойдет, что может привести к использованию устаревших цифр в отчете.
Также часто встречается ошибка «сумма не сходится». Это происходит, когда пользователи округляют каждую строку таблицы отдельно, а затем суммируют результаты. Математически сумма округленных чисел не всегда равна округленной сумме исходных чисел. В таких случаях рекомендуется округлять только итоговый результат, а промежуточные вычисления оставлять максимально точными.
Критически важно понимать, что Excel хранит числа в двойной точности (до 15 знаков), и любое принудительное округление снижает эту точность безвозвратно.Еще одна ошибка — использование текстовых значений. Иногда после округления пользователи случайно переводят ячейку в текстовый формат, после чего дальнейшие математические операции становятся невозможны. Всегда проверяйте тип данных через меню форматирования.
Часто задаваемые вопросы (FAQ)
Как округлить процент до целого числа без формул?
Для этого можно использовать кнопку «Уменьшить разрядность» на вкладке «Главная» в группе «Число». Нажимайте её до тех пор, пока не останется нужное количество знаков. Однако помните, что это изменит только отображение, но не само число в ячейке.
Почему сумма округленных процентов не равна 100%?
Это нормальное математическое явление, называемое «парадоксом округления». При округлении отдельных долей (например, 33,3%, 33,3%, 33,3%) их сумма может составлять 99,9% или 100,1%. Для исправления часто вручную корректируют наибольшую долю или используют специальные алгоритмы распределения остатка.
Можно ли округлять проценты в сводных таблицах?
Да, в сводных таблицах это делается через настройки формата поля. Нажмите правой кнопкой мыши на значение, выберите «Числовой формат» и укажите нужное количество знаков. Это применит форматирование ко всей группе данных без изменения исходных значений в источнике.
Какая функция округляет 2,5 до 2, а не до 3?
Стандартная функция ОКРУГЛ использует банковское округление (до ближайшего четного), поэтому 2,5 округлит до 2, а 3,5 — до 4. Если нужно всегда округлять 0,5 вверх, используйте ОКРВВЕРХ с шагом 1.